WebHow to cook lobster. Once killed, lobsters are normally boiled. A whole lobster (approx. 500g) should take about 4 minutes to cook. Alternatively, grilling a lobster on a hot grill or barbecue can take about 8–10 minutes. Once cooked, the shell of a lobster will turn a vivid red and the juices that seep from the shells will start to coagulate. WebBegin with high quality, unsalted butter.
